This week, we took lots of steps to begin pulling our final product together.
With the addition of new enemies, obstacles, an improved UI, many of the pieces
of our final game have begun to fall into place. We have also added and updated level designs, and taken steps to improve the overall world of Forest Fenn. A
lot of the feedback we got was about different aesthetic pieces of the game
as well as some of the core functionality, so we wanted to work on shaping that
all together.

In our next iteration of the game, we are planning to wrap up some of the
final parts for the story of the game, add new levels and clean up any bugs
that may be exposed during playtesting.

In our final iteration of Forest Fenn, our team sought to polish up some of our features as well as make general playability improvements. This included an improved timer system, where it is more clear when the player is running out of time. We also wanted to improve the difficulty throughout our different levels in order to make things more comprehensible for the players, which included adjustments to spikes, mushrooms and the snake boss. We have created a few more final sprites for some of the different elements in the game as well to improve cohesiveness artistically.
